mogodb 安装和启动

一、mogodb介绍(文章中的一些概念和图片是网上整合来的

        MongoDB 是由C++语言编写的,是一个基于分布式文件存储的开源数据库系统。MongoDB 将数据存储为一个文档,数据结构由键值(key=>value)对组成。MongoDB 文档类似于 JSON 对象。字段值可以包含其他文档,数组及文档数组。

由于MongoDB独特的数据处理方式,可以将热点数据加载到内存,故而对查询来讲,会非常快(当然也会非常消耗内存);同时由于采用了BSON的方式存储数据,故而对JSON格式数据具有非常好的支持性以及友好的表结构修改性,文档式的存储方式,数据友好可见;数据库的分片集群负载具有非常好的扩展性以及非常不错的自动故障转移(大赞)。

不足:数据库的查询采用了特有的查询方式,有一定的学习成本(不高);索引不咋滴;锁只能提供到collection级别,还做不到行级锁;没有事务机制(不能回滚啊);学习资料肯定没有MySQL的多。

二、mogodb安装

   下载地址:https://www.mongodb.com/download-center/community?jmp=nav

安装过程到了下面一步时最好是选这“自定义”选项

之后可以配置安装路径然后下面这部大家最好是将安装MongoDB Compass 的√给去掉,不然会非常慢非常慢,自己可以单独下载这个,MongoDB Compass就是一个可视化操作mogodb的软件,下载地址:https://www.mongodb.com/download-center/compass  之后就next直到安装完成

三、启动

首先是用管理员运行命令行,不然可能没有权限启动。

命令截图如上,首先找到mogodb安装包的bin目录,然后通过 mongod  --dbpath  后面加mogodb的data目录,如果没有data目录自己在bin的同级目录下自己创建一个即可。(命令窗口关闭 mongodb也将会关闭)

猜你喜欢

转载自blog.csdn.net/qq_34297563/article/details/89351851